What Does LRGF Do?
The iShares U.S. Equity Factor ETF (LRGF) is designed to replicate the investment outcomes of an index consisting of U.S. large- and mid-capitalization stocks that demonstrate desirable exposure to specific style factors while adhering to certain constraints. As an exchange-traded fund (ETF), LRGF provides investors with a convenient and cost-effective way to gain diversified exposure to a portfolio of U.S. equities that are selected based on their factor characteristics. The fund operates within the asset management industry, offering a passively managed investment strategy that seeks to track the performance of its underlying index. LRGF's investment approach focuses on capturing the potential benefits of factor-based investing, which involves targeting stocks with specific attributes, such as value, momentum, quality, or size, that have historically been associated with higher returns. By incorporating constraints into its index construction methodology, LRGF aims to manage risk and maintain diversification across its holdings. The ETF is managed by BlackRock, a leading global asset manager with extensive experience in developing and managing index-tracking investment products. LRGF's objective is to provide investors with a transparent and efficient way to access a portfolio of U.S. equities that are aligned with their desired factor exposures.

What Industry Does LRGF Operate In?
The asset management industry is characterized by increasing competition, evolving investor preferences, and technological disruption. ETFs, like LRGF, have gained significant popularity as cost-effective and transparent investment vehicles. The industry is also witnessing a growing demand for factor-based investing strategies, as investors seek to enhance returns and manage risk. LRGF operates within this dynamic landscape, competing with other ETFs and actively managed funds that offer exposure to U.S. equities. The ETF market is projected to continue its growth trajectory, driven by factors such as increasing adoption by retail and institutional investors, the proliferation of new ETF products, and the ongoing shift towards passive investing.
